Detailed Solution

Slope of the Distance-Time graph gives velocity.
The slope of the Distance-Time graph will be Distance/time, which is nothing but the velocity.
Question ImageSlope = Distance / time
 We know that
velocity = Distance/time
So the slope of the Distance-Time graph is equal to velocity.
Velocity can be defined as the "rate of change of position of an object to time", and the SI unit for velocity is m/s. Velocity has magnitude and direction; hence it is a vector quantity.
Acceleration is the rate of change of an object's velocity to time. Acceleration is a vector quantity (as it has magnitude and direction). SI unit of acceleration is m/s2.. Retardation or deceleration occurs when velocity decreases over time. Negative acceleration is commonly known as retardation. It has the SI unit as m/s2. The product of mass and velocity is known as the momentum.
